Improve performance of viewing individual issues

This MR does two things:

1. `Issue#related_branches` no longer performs Git operations that aren't needed
2. The output of `Repository#exists?` is now cached and flushed properly

Combined these two changes should further cut down the amount of Git operations performed when viewing individual issues (and possibly other pages).

See merge request !3296

# == Schema Information
#
# Table name: issues
#
# id :integer not null, primary key
# title :string(255)
# assignee_id :integer
# author_id :integer
# project_id :integer
# created_at :datetime
# updated_at :datetime
# position :integer default(0)
# branch_name :string(255)
# description :text
# milestone_id :integer
# state :string(255)
# iid :integer
# updated_by_id :integer
# moved_to_id :integer
#
require 'carrierwave/orm/activerecord'
require 'file_size_validator'
class Issue < ActiveRecord::Base
include InternalId
include Issuable
include Referable
include Sortable
include Taskable
ActsAsTaggableOn.strict_case_match = true
belongs_to :project
belongs_to :moved_to, class_name: 'Issue'
validates :project, presence: true
scope :of_group,
->(group) { where(project_id: group.projects.select(:id).reorder(nil)) }
scope :cared, ->(user) { where(assignee_id: user) }
scope :open_for, ->(user) { opened.assigned_to(user) }
scope :in_projects, ->(project_ids) { where(project_id: project_ids) }
state_machine :state, initial: :opened do
event :close do
transition [:reopened, :opened] => :closed
end
event :reopen do
transition closed: :reopened
end
state :opened
state :reopened
state :closed
end
def hook_attrs
attributes
end
def self.visible_to_user(user)
return where(confidential: false) if user.blank?
return all if user.admin?
where('issues.confidential = false OR (issues.confidential = true AND (issues.author_id = :user_id OR issues.assignee_id = :user_id OR issues.project_id IN(:project_ids)))', user_id: user.id, project_ids: user.authorized_projects.select(:id))
end
def self.reference_prefix
'#'
end
# Pattern used to extract `#123` issue references from text
#
# This pattern supports cross-project references.
def self.reference_pattern
%r{
(#{Project.reference_pattern})?
#{Regexp.escape(reference_prefix)}(?<issue>\d+)
}x
end
def self.link_reference_pattern
super("issues", /(?<issue>\d+)/)
end
def to_reference(from_project = nil)
reference = "#{self.class.reference_prefix}#{iid}"
if cross_project_reference?(from_project)
reference = project.to_reference + reference
end
reference
end
def referenced_merge_requests(current_user = nil)
@referenced_merge_requests ||= {}
@referenced_merge_requests[current_user] ||= begin
Gitlab::ReferenceExtractor.lazily do
[self, *notes].flat_map do |note|
note.all_references(current_user).merge_requests
end
end.sort_by(&:iid).uniq
end
end
def related_branches
project.repository.branch_names.select do |branch|
branch.end_with?("-#{iid}")
end
end
# Reset issue events cache
#
# Since we do cache @event we need to reset cache in special cases:
# * when an issue is updated
# Events cache stored like events/23-20130109142513.
# The cache key includes updated_at timestamp.
# Thus it will automatically generate a new fragment
# when the event is updated because the key changes.
def reset_events_cache
Event.reset_event_cache_for(self)
end
# To allow polymorphism with MergeRequest.
def source_project
project
end
# From all notes on this issue, we'll select the system notes about linked
# merge requests. Of those, the MRs closing `self` are returned.
def closed_by_merge_requests(current_user = nil)
return [] unless open?
notes.system.flat_map do |note|
note.all_references(current_user).merge_requests
end.uniq.select { |mr| mr.open? && mr.closes_issue?(self) }
end
def moved?
!moved_to.nil?
end
def can_move?(user, to_project = nil)
if to_project
return false unless user.can?(:admin_issue, to_project)
end
!moved? && user.can?(:admin_issue, self.project)
end
def to_branch_name
"#{title.parameterize}-#{iid}"
end
def can_be_worked_on?(current_user)
!self.closed? &&
!self.project.forked? &&
self.related_branches.empty? &&
self.closed_by_merge_requests(current_user).empty?
end
end
